Ex-Trumbull Cop — Milford Resident — Accused Of Sexual Assault

The former police officer was convicted in 2015 of a prior sexual assault case.

A former Trumbull police officer and Milford resident, William Ruscoe, 51, has been charged with fourth-degree sexual assault, risk of injury to a child and illegal sexual contact with a victim, reports Dan Tepfer of Hearst Connecticut.

Ruscoe is currently out on a $10,000 bond. The sexual assault allegations date back to 2014, Hearst CT reports. Connecticut State Police Troop A was the arresting agency, according to court records. His next court date is 10 a.m. July 29 in Superior Court, Bridgeport.

In 2015, Patch reported that Ruscoe was sentenced to 10 years in prison, suspended after 30 months after he pleaded guilty to sexually assaulting a teen in the Police Explorers program. As part of that sentencing Ruscoe also received 10 years of probation. He was a 19-year veteran of the Trumbull police department, according to the Trumbull Times.
